Small-scale, friendly campsite close to Rome

Small-scale, friendly campsite close to Rome I Pini camp site is the perfect base if you are looking for a good family camp site close to Rome. I Pini Family Park caters mostly to children which makes it an ideal holiday destination for the whole family! Easy transport into Rome Rome, the Eternal City, is only 30 km away. Rome is easy to reach by public transport from I Pini camp site, but the site also offers a bus service to the city centre. There is also a free shuttle bus to and from the Fara Sabina station and a taxi service (charges apply) to the various airports. Very handy! So you can perfectly combine a camping holiday in Lazio, Central Italy with a visit to the famous Colosseum or a stroll across the imposing St Peter's Square. Time to relax after a day in Rome After a day in bustling Rome it is wonderful to be back at this small friendly camp site, under the shade of the pine trees which give camping I Pini Family Park its name. You have wonderful views of the River Tiber valley. I Pini camp site has a lovely swimming pool with a bubble bath and a lagoon with a children's castle, slide and little fountains. The depth is no more than 50 centimetres, so it is perfect for little ones! After a refreshing dip you can relax in one of the deckchairs by the pool. You can go for wonderful walks or a mountain bike ride in the centuries old oak forests that surround I Pini camp site. A good place to be with plenty of choice The children will have a great time with the varied free entertainment (May- September) or with Elfy, the I Pini Family Park mascot. There is also plenty on offer for adults, such as (musical) shows. To round off the day take your seat on the restaurant's lively terrace and treat yourself to the delicious local culinary specialities under a romantic sunset. There is even a children's restaurant at I Pini camp site! The perfect address for a holiday full of variety at a camp site with culture, fun activities and well-deserved rest.

From the station
Fara Sabina-Montelibretti
From Fara Sabina-Montelibretti station, walk for 2 minutes to the bus stop, then take bus PM456A to Fiano (21 minutes), and finally walk 32 minutes to I Pini Village. The total journey takes 54 minutes.
From the airport
Ciampino–G. B. Pastine International Airport
From Ciampino Airport to I Pini Village takes 3 hours 25 minutes total. Walk to the airport exit, then take Bus 520 to Cinecittà station, switch to Subway A to Ottaviano, then take Bus 32 and Bus 200 to Prima Porta station, followed by Bus PM6D to Via Tiberina, and finally walk 32 minutes to your destination.
